PLANS are being discussed to merge Corporation Road nursery, infant and junior schools in Darlington.

Governors, staff and parents have already been asked for their opinions about the proposed merger.

Now following the informal consultation, Darlington Borough Council's director of education Geoffrey Pennington is planning to apply officially to create the new school.

If permission is granted, the school would be made up of the three existing buildings on Corporation Road.

The three schools currently cater for 160 nursery children, 130 primary youngsters and 203 junior children.

The decision to merge the schools was first suggested when a vacancy for the head teacher at Corporation Road Junior School was announced.

The new school would be called Corporation Community Primary School and would aim to make the move through school less traumatic for young children and increase the continuity of education for the children.

It would also help to reduce the number of surplus places at all the schools.

Mr Pennington said: "As these schools have a high level of ethnic minority pupils, particular care is being taken to ensure all parents are made aware of the importance of the consultation process and comments encouraged."
